WebKeep your fuel tank above one-quarter full, preferably over halfway. Smaller amounts of liquid are more affected by cold than larger amounts. This also prevents you from getting stranded somewhere if you have less gas than your meter shows. Add a stabilizer to your gas tank to keep the fuel from coagulating. WebNov 12, 2014 · Experts in the fuel industry now recommend storing the tank at 90 percent of its capacity (the safe fill level) to minimize the potential for condensation and to allow for expansion. This protocol applies to fuel tanks of all shapes, sizes and composition.
